From 9ba658a3aec0d9376d067e32941fb62a4d6fde22 Mon Sep 17 00:00:00 2001 From: Gil Date: Fri, 16 May 2025 20:16:21 -0500 Subject: [PATCH] Update blog layout --- .eleventy.js | 5 +++- scss/pages/_about.scss | 11 --------- src/_layouts/about.njk | 6 +++-- src/_layouts/entry.njk | 44 +++++++++++++++++++++++++++++++++ src/_layouts/home.njk | 4 +-- src/_layouts/single.njk | 4 +-- src/assets/css/main.css | 11 --------- src/assets/css/main.css.map | 2 +- src/changelog.md | 4 +-- src/journal/2025/free-flow-1.md | 3 --- src/journal/2025/free-flow-2.md | 3 --- src/journal/2025/free-flow-3.md | 3 --- src/journal/2025/free-flow-4.md | 3 --- src/journal/index.md | 8 +++--- src/journal/journal.json | 1 + 15 files changed, 64 insertions(+), 48 deletions(-) create mode 100644 src/_layouts/entry.njk create mode 100644 src/journal/journal.json diff --git a/.eleventy.js b/.eleventy.js index dcfb05c..0e25f89 100644 --- a/.eleventy.js +++ b/.eleventy.js @@ -25,7 +25,10 @@ export default function (eleventyConfig) { // Filters eleventyConfig.addFilter("formatDate", (dateObj) => { - return DateTime.fromJSDate(dateObj).toFormat("dd LLL yyyy, HH:mm ZZZZ"); + return DateTime.fromJSDate(dateObj).toFormat("yyyy-MM-dd"); + }); + eleventyConfig.addFilter("formatDateRel", (dateObj) => { + return DateTime.fromJSDate(dateObj).toRelative(); }); eleventyConfig.addFilter("mdinline", (content) => { return md.renderInline(content); diff --git a/scss/pages/_about.scss b/scss/pages/_about.scss index 6cfefe6..577892f 100644 --- a/scss/pages/_about.scss +++ b/scss/pages/_about.scss @@ -52,17 +52,6 @@ ". bio" auto / auto 1fr; - .idcard__picture { - padding: 50px; - background: url("../img/about-profile.png"); - background-size: cover; - background-position: center; - - @include media.breakpoint(small) { - padding: 75px; - } - } - .idcard__bio { grid-area: bio; display: grid; diff --git a/src/_layouts/about.njk b/src/_layouts/about.njk index dd3e28d..f213aca 100644 --- a/src/_layouts/about.njk +++ b/src/_layouts/about.njk @@ -6,7 +6,9 @@ layout: base.njk {{ content | safe }}